Meaning of Get back

To return to a previous location or state.

In simple words: to return to a place or situation

Get back in a sentence

  • I need to get back home before dark.
  • Can you please get back to me later?
  • Let’s get back to the main topic.
  • I’ll get back from my trip next week.
  • When can you get back to work?

How to use Get back

Used in various contexts; often informal. Avoid in very formal writing.

Grammar pattern

get back + adverbial

Memory hint

Think of getting on a bus to 'get back' home.

Collocations with Get back

  • get back to work
  • get back home
  • get back to me

Common mistakes with Get back

  • Confused with 'give back' which means to return something to someone.
  • Using 'get back' without specifying what to return.
  • Omitting the object when meaning to return to a place.
